Black and white photograph of portrait proportions mounted on white card on grey card. The image shows a boy in a classroom, visible from the waist up, looking up from his work and sucking his pencil with a pensive expression; his pencil case and clear plastic rule are on the desk or table. He has short straight hair cut in a fringe, and is wearing a light-coloured shirt with a turn-down collar and wrist-length sleeves; his shirt is unbuttoned at the neck and his tie very much loosened. The pupils seated behind and in front of him are in soft focus and only partly visible.

Object history
The photograph was taken by Alec Brooking during his career as teacher/ headmaster in Wellingborough, Northamptonshire.
Production
Probably taken at Warwick County Primary School, Wellingborough
